New Showbiz Analysis

The film stands out for its bold commentary on racial ability to act. By centering a secret society of Black individuals whose purpose is to assist white people, the narrative directly interrogates historical power dynamics and cinematic clichés. While the racial and cultural representation is exceptionally strong, the film lacks specific details regarding LGBTQ+ or gendered character arcs. This leaves some questions regarding the breadth of its social inclusivity. Ultimately, the work functions as a sophisticated critique of systemic social roles. It uses genre elements to challenge how underrepresented groups are traditionally utilized within dominant social structures.

Official Synopsis

A young man, Aren, is recruited into a secret society of magical Black people who dedicate their lives to a cause of utmost importance: making white people’s lives easier.
